Checking fitment details is especially important for components where small differences in design, connector type, mounting points, or engine version can affect compatibility.
For buyers comparing HITEC parts with alternatives, the practical approach is to verify the listed application data and match the product to the vehicle’s original part number whenever possible. This helps reduce ordering errors and supports a smoother repair process, whether the job involves scheduled maintenance, replacing a failed component, or sourcing an aftermarket spare for an older vehicle.
